Simplifying 9a + 2 = 2 Reorder the terms: 2 + 9a = 2 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+ 9a = 2 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+ 9a = 2 + -2 9a = 2 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 9a = 0 Solving 9a = 0 Solving for variable 'a'. Move all terms containing a to the left, all other terms to the right. Divide each side by '9'. a = 0 Simplifying a = 0
